Product Overview
The MMQA series quad monolithic common anode Transient Voltage Suppressor Diode designed for applications requiring transient overvoltage protection capability. It is intended for use in voltage and ESD sensitive equipment such as computers, printers, business machines, communication systems, medical equipment and other applications. Its quad junction common anode design protects four separate lines using only one package. It is ideal for situations where board space is at a premium.
- Maximum clamping voltage @ peak pulse current
- <2μA Low leakage
- ESD rating of Class N (exceeding 16kV) per the human body model
- -55 to 150°C Junction temperature range
